首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何自动将输出图像文件保存到指定文件夹中?

自动将输出图像文件保存到指定文件夹中可以通过编程实现。具体步骤如下:

  1. 首先,需要确定要保存的图像文件的路径和文件名。可以使用绝对路径或相对路径来指定文件夹和文件名。
  2. 在程序中,使用合适的编程语言和图像处理库加载、处理和生成图像。根据具体需求,可以使用前端开发技术(如JavaScript、HTML5 Canvas)或后端开发技术(如Python、Java)来实现。
  3. 在生成图像的代码中,使用文件操作函数将图像保存到指定的文件夹中。根据编程语言和库的不同,可以使用不同的函数或方法来完成保存操作。一般来说,这些函数或方法会接受两个参数:要保存的图像数据和保存路径。
  4. 在保存图像之前,可以先检查目标文件夹是否存在。如果不存在,可以使用文件操作函数创建该文件夹。

以下是一些常用编程语言和库的示例代码:

Python(使用Pillow库):

代码语言:python
复制
from PIL import Image

# 加载、处理和生成图像的代码
image = Image.open('input.jpg')
# 图像处理代码...

# 保存图像到指定文件夹
output_folder = 'path/to/output/folder'
output_file = 'output.jpg'
image.save(output_folder + '/' + output_file)

JavaScript(使用HTML5 Canvas):

代码语言:javascript
复制
// 加载、处理和生成图像的代码
var canvas = document.createElement('canvas');
var context = canvas.getContext('2d');
var image = new Image();
image.src = 'input.jpg';
image.onload = function() {
  // 图像处理代码...
  
  // 保存图像到指定文件夹
  var outputFolder = 'path/to/output/folder';
  var outputFileName = 'output.jpg';
  var link = document.createElement('a');
  link.href = canvas.toDataURL('image/jpeg');
  link.download = outputFileName;
  link.click();
};

请注意,以上示例代码仅为演示目的,具体实现方式可能因编程语言、库和框架的不同而有所差异。在实际应用中,可以根据具体需求进行适当的调整和优化。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):提供高可靠、低成本的云端存储服务,适用于存储和管理大量非结构化数据。详情请参考:腾讯云对象存储(COS)
  • 腾讯云云服务器(CVM):提供弹性计算能力,可快速部署和扩展应用。详情请参考:腾讯云云服务器(CVM)
  • 腾讯云云函数(SCF):无服务器的事件驱动计算服务,可帮助您按需运行代码,无需关心服务器管理。详情请参考:腾讯云云函数(SCF)
  • 腾讯云人工智能(AI):提供丰富的人工智能服务和解决方案,包括图像识别、语音识别、自然语言处理等。详情请参考:腾讯云人工智能(AI)
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

问与答93:如何工作簿引用的文件全部复制并汇总到指定文件夹

因为很多数据是临时来的,时间一长,我已经搞不清到底引用了哪些工作簿,有没有办法自动把相关工作簿打包在一起? A:这只能使用VBA来解决了。...例如下图1所示,在工作簿的工作表Sheet1有几个单元格分别引用了不同位置工作簿的数据,我们要把引用的这几个工作簿复制到该工作簿所在的文件夹。 ?...String Dim iPos2 As Integer Dim strPath As String Dim strFile As String '设置工作表且将该工作表的公式单元格赋给变量...strFile = Mid(rng.Formula, iPos1 +2, iPos2 - iPos1 - 2) End If '如果找到且不在当前工作簿文件夹...'则将文件复制到当前文件夹 If strPath "" AndstrFile "" And strPath ThisWorkbook.Path &"\

2.4K30

Python批量下载XKCD漫画只需20行命令!

/xkcd 代码片段:Python 图像文件下载到当前目录的一个名为xkcd的文件夹。调用os .makedirs()函数以确保这个文件夹存在。...出现这种情况时,程序输出一条错误信息,不下载图像,并继续执行。 否则,选择器返回一个包含一个 元素的列表。...可以从这个 元素取得 src 属性,src传递给requests.get() ,以下载这个漫画的图像文件。...程序输出 这个程序的输出看起来像这样: 第5步:类似程序的想法 用Python编写脚本快速地从XKCD网站上下载漫画是一个很好的例子,说明程序可以自动顺着链接从网络上抓取大量的数据。...一旦掌握了编程的基础知识,你就可以毫不费力地创建Python程序,自动化地完成很多繁琐的工作,包括: 在一个文件或多个文件搜索并保存同类文本; 创建、更新、移动和重命名成百上千个文件和文件夹; 下载搜索结果和处理

96310

Python 自动化指南(繁琐工作自动化)第二版:十九、处理图像

如果图像文件不在当前工作目录,通过调用os.chdir()函数工作目录更改为包含图像文件文件夹。...您对Image对象所做的任何更改都可以用save()方法保存到一个图像文件(也可以是任何格式)。所有的旋转、调整大小、裁剪、绘图和其他图像操作都将通过对这个Image对象的方法调用来完成。...最后,调用save()方法并传递它'zophie.jpg'文件名为zophie.jpg的新图像保存到你的硬盘 ➎。Pillow 看到文件扩展名是.jpg并使用 JPEG 图像格式自动保存图像。...如果是这样,宽度或高度(以较大者为准)减少到 300 像素,并按比例缩小其他大小。 Logo图像粘贴到角落。 修改后的图像保存到另一个文件夹。...根据图像的大小将图像复制或移动到不同的文件夹几乎透明的水印添加到图像,以防止他人复制它。

2.5K50

matlab的imwrite_medfilt2函数

imwrite 在当前文件夹创建新文件。输出图像的位深度取决于A的数据类型和文件格式。对于大多数格式来说: 如果 A 属于数据类型uint8,则imwrite输出 8 位值。...imwrite(___,fmt) 以 fmt 指定的格式写入图像,无论filename的文件扩展名如何。可以在任何先前语法的输入参数之后指定 fmt。 ​...可以在任何先前语法的输入参数之后指定 Name,Value。 示例 灰度图像写入 PNG 一个 100×100 的灰度值数组写入当前文件夹的 PNG 文件。...figure; for idx = 1:nImages subplot(3,3,idx) imshow(im{idx}); end 九个图像保存到一个 GIF 文件...大多数图像文件格式都不支持条目数超过 256 个的颜色图。 fmt – 输出文件格式 输出文件的格式,指定为下表的格式之一。此表还概述了 imwrite 可写入的图像类型。

1.9K20

使用ArcGIS Python检测洪水影响的区域

在本文中,利用了Python自动化识别卫星影像的洪水区域。首先,会在 ArcGIS Pro 中使用notebook,一步步实现洪水检测的目的。...如何下载影像以及相关基础知识可以查看4.2.8-栅格数据.md。本课程使用的影像是来自欧盟哥白尼地球观测计划哨兵卫星计划的处理后的影像,分为洪水前和洪水后。...解压缩后,您将看到三个文件夹,分别包含Before, After, 和Output:洪水前和洪水后的影像以及输出文件夹。...def create_sen2_band_variables(in_folder): """识别指定文件夹相应哨兵2卫星光谱波段的文件,并将这些文件的路径存储在变量。...import glob import arcpy from arcpy.sa import * def create_sen2_band_variables(in_folder): """识别指定文件夹相应哨兵

28511

基于街景图像的武汉城市绿化空间分析

这段代码从 CSV 文件读取经纬度坐标,这里的 CSV 文件我们会提供,其是通过在 osm 路网数据采样点获取得到的。 通过百度 API 获取对应的街景图像,并将这些图像保存到指定目录。...在本代码,它用于列出目标文件夹特定扩展名的所有图像文件。 "PILLOW"库是 Python 中广泛使用的图像处理库,它支持多种图像格式的打开、编辑和保存。...# 定义一个函数用于可视化图像的绿色像素 def visualize_green_pixels(image_path): # 打开指定路径的图像文件 img = Image.open(...# 指定图像文件夹的路径 folder_path = r"/home/mw/project/wuhan" # 替换为你的文件夹路径 # 使用列表推导式获取文件夹中所有以.jpg、.jpeg或.png...image_example = os.path.join(folder_path, image_files[0]) visualize_green_pixels(image_example) # 遍历文件夹的每个图像文件

12110

【Python】下载 XKCD 漫画 如何实现教程

在循环的每一步,你下载 URL 上 的漫画。如果 URL 以'#'结束,你就知道需要结束循环。 图像文件下载到当前目录的一个名为 xkcd 的文件夹。调用 os.makedirs() 函数。...可以从这个元素 取得 src 属性,将它传递给 requests.get(),下载这个漫画的图像文件。 保存图像,找到前一张漫画 让你的代码看起来像这样: #!...你可以用它作为文件名,图像保存到硬 盘。...for 循环中的代码一段图像数据写入文件(每次最多 10 万字节),然后关闭该文件。图像现在保存到硬盘。...--snip-- 这个项目是一个很好的例子,说明程序可以自动顺着链接,从网络上抓取大量 的数据。

59620

使用Python的ImageAI进行对象检测

它处理识别和跟踪图像和视频存在的对象。物体检测具有多种应用,例如面部检测,车辆检测,行人计数,自动驾驶汽车,安全系统等。...使用ImageAI执行对象检测 现在,让我们看看如何实际使用ImageAI库。我逐步解释如何使用ImageAI构建第一个对象检测模型。 第1步 我们的第一个任务是创建必要的文件夹。...对于本教程,我们需要以下文件夹: 对象检测:根文件夹 模型:存储预先训练的模型 输入:存储要在其上执行对象检测的图像文件 输出:存储带有检测到的对象的图像文件 创建文件夹后,Object detection...imageAI库和ObjectDetection该类,下一步是创建该类的实例ObjectDetection,如下所示: detector = ObjectDetection() 第5步 让我们从输入图像,输出图像和模型指定路径...本文通过示例说明如何使用ImageAI库在Python执行对象检测。

2.5K11

OpenCV 入门教程:中值滤波和双边滤波

❤️ ❤️ ❤️ 一、中值滤波 中值滤波是一种非线性滤波方法,它通过像素周围邻域内的像素值排序,并取中值作为滤波后的像素值,从而实现平滑图像的效果。...kernel_size 参数指定了滤波器的大小,用于控制滤波的程度。较大的滤波器大小将产生更明显的平滑效果。...二、双边滤波 双边滤波是一种边平滑的滤波方法,它考虑了像素之间的空间关系和像素值之间的差异,从而在平滑图像的同时保留边缘信息。...d 参数指定了邻域直径, sigmaColor 参数和 sigmaSpace 参数分别指定了颜色空间和坐标空间的标准差。通过调整这些参数,可以控制滤波的程度和边效果。...祝你在使用 OpenCV 进行中值滤波和双边滤波的过程取得成功!

70620

如何使用Python图像转换为NumPy数组并将其保存到CSV文件?

在本教程,我们向您展示如何使用 Python 图像转换为 NumPy 数组并将其保存到 CSV 文件。...在本文的下一节,我们介绍使用 Pillow 库图像转换为 NumPy 数组所需的步骤。所以,让我们潜入! 如何图像转换为 NumPy 数组并使用 Python 将其保存到 CSV 文件?...我们分隔符指定为 '“,”,格式指定为 %d,以确保 CSV 文件的值用逗号分隔并且是整数。 最后,我们使用 shape 属性打印了 NumPy 数组的形状。...上述代码的输出将在与脚本相同的目录创建一个名为 output.csv 的新文件,其中包含 CSV 格式的图像像素值,终端显示如下内容: Shape of NumPy array: (505, 600...结论 在本文中,我们学习了如何使用 Python 图像转换为 NumPy 数组并将其保存到 CSV 文件。

35130

Jetson NANO 2GB:Utils 的 videoSource 工具

图像文件:“完整文件名”,例如 “room_0.jpg” G. 文件夹:如果识别 “完整文件名” 是个文件夹时, 就会把目录下文件整批作为输入 2....自动根据数据源,调用合适的 NVDEC 解码功能 5. 数据计算紧密结合 CUDA 计算核 这样一列出来,是否已经感受到了这一功能的强大呢?...下面 “10lines.py” 做简单的修改,以 etson-inferencet 提供的图像文件为例,让大家体验一下这个功能的好处: 上面代码输入源与输出标的设为两个不同的目录,执行之前先将这个代码复制到...完整的执行指令如下: 这样就会开始从 source 目录读入图像文件,执行物件识别推理后,结果输出到 detection 目录(如下图)。...这里之所以不选择输出到显示器,是因为显示的过程太快,没法在显示器上暂留,所以输出到另一个目录存成图片,会是比较合适的方法。 执行完成后,进入 detection 目录,可以浏览到如下图的输出结果。

72730

【计算机视觉】OpenCV图像处理基础

ICC配置文件是描述如何正确地图像文件从一个颜色空间转换到另一个颜色空间的文件。ICC 配置文件有助于为图像获取正确的颜色。...显示图像 图像以矩阵形式输出是给分析程序用的,如果要想给人展示图像,就应该图像显示出来,而不是输出密密麻麻的数字。为此,OpenCV提供了imshow函数用来显示图像。...如果想让窗口在等待10秒后自动关闭,可以通过waitKey函数指定等待时间,代码如下: cv2.waitKey(10000) 6....下面的代码images目录的book.png文件以新文件名new_book.png再重新保存到images目录,然后分别以10、30、50、80、100五个质量等级book.png转为jpg格式的图像...,而且原图像文件的隐藏信息(非图像数据)也有可能丢失。

2.1K20

使用NVIDIA flownet2-pytorch实现生成光流

,以及MPI-Sintel数据下载到数据集文件夹。...运行上述命令会将生成的光流文件保存到datasets/sintel/output/inference/run.epoch-0-flow-field文件夹。...光流应用于舞蹈视频 在本节,将使用舞蹈视频,并从中生成光流文件。舞蹈视频是: 它由现实世界环境的舞蹈编排课程组成。...ffmpeg -i datasets/dancelogue/sample-video.mp4 \ datasets/dancelogue/frames/output_%02d.png 它将在帧文件夹内以有序序列输出帧...在构建视频深度学习系统时,这种折衷影响架构,这意味着要么根据需要生成光流文件。 结论 已经看到了如何使用NVIDIA的flownet2-pytorch实现的分支生成光流文件,以及对光流文件的概述。

7.2K40

使用 Linux cowsay 命令制作丰富多彩的节日问候 | Linux 中国

当安装 cowsay 时,程序会自动安装其他几个图像,并存储在 /user/share/cowsay 目录。你可以用 -l 参数来获取图像列表。...你可以创建自己的图像文件,也可以下载其他人制作的图像。例如,GitHub 上就有 Charc0al 的 cowsay 文件转换器。...首先,我 beetlejuice.cow 文件保存到了 /usr/share/cowsay 目录。这个目录权限属于 root 用户,你可以先将该文件保存到家目录,然后再复制过去。...这个图像也可以被 cowsay 程序检测到,并展示在列表。...现在,只要运行程序,并使用 -f 选项指定该图像就可以了。别忘了提供要输出的信息。 $ cowsay -f beetlejuice "Happy Day of the Dead!"

53720

Python 实战:图片处理

使用save方法处理后的图像保存为输出图片。 apply_filter函数接受输入图片文件名、输出图片文件名和滤镜类型作为参数。...在函数内部,我们使用Image.open函数打开输入图片,并将其存储在image变量。 使用filter方法应用指定的滤镜类型。 使用save方法处理后的图像保存为输出图片。...在主程序,我们通过用户输入获取输入图片文件名和输出图片文件名。 使用resize_image函数调整图片大小,并将结果保存到输出图片。...使用apply_filter函数应用滤镜,并将结果保存到另一个输出图片。 4、可以学到什么: 通过这个实例,我们可以学到以下几点: 如何使用 Pillow 库打开、处理和保存图像文件。...如何使用thumbnail方法调整图像的大小,将其缩放到指定的尺寸。 如何使用filter方法应用不同类型的滤镜来改变图像的外观。 如何编写函数来封装图像处理的操作,提高代码的可重用性和可维护性。

10510

可应用的目标检测代码来了,一秒锁定你

不过由于这项技术过于复杂和艰深,你很难算法直接应用到实际开发。...然后运行代码并等待结果输出到控制台。在结果显示后,转到 FirstDetection.py 所在的文件夹,您将找到保存的新图像。请看下面的 2 个图像样例,代码运行后保存新图像。 运行代码前: ?...,每个子图像保存到创建的新文件夹,并返回包含每个图像路径的数组。...- 检测速度:可以检测速度设置为「fast」,「faster」和「fastest」,来缩短检测时间。 - 输入类型:可以输入参数指定为图像路径,Numpy 数组或图像文件流的类型。...- 输出类型:可以指定 detectObjectsFromImage 函数返回图像的方式是文件还是 Numpy 数组。

64210

Foremost简介

Foremost可以处理图像文件,例如由 dd, Safeback, Encase等生成的图像文件,或直接在驱动器上。页眉和页脚可以由配置文件指定,也可以使用命令行开关指定内置文件类型。...-o - 设置输出目录 (默认为....禁用输出消息. -v - 详细模式. 向屏幕上记录所有消息。 注: 未指定输出目录,结果放在 foremost所在目录的 output文件夹内,配置文件为所在目录的 foremost.conf。...图片放在 foremost所在目录下,并输入命令 λ foremost -i zhu.jpg 在目录下会出现一个 output文件夹,分离出两张图片,相比原图多了一个二维码图片 ?...shell formost-q-b numbe(4096)-t需要恢复文件类型后缀(如jpg)-i扫描的分区-o指定存放文件的目录 除此之外还有些其他用法,可以和其他工具结合起来,通过脚本完成一些自动化的工作

2.6K20

使用 Apache PDFBox 操作PDF文件

PDF另存为图像文件,例如PNG或JPEG。 从头开始创建PDF,包括嵌入字体和图像。 对PDF文件进行数字签名。 导入 首先,我们需要确保已经PDFBox库添加到我的Java项目中。...最后,我们输出 PDF 文件的全部内容,并关闭 PDF 文档对象。 输出内容就是之前我们写入的: Hello, World!...然后,我们使用drawImage()方法在PDF文档指定位置插入了图像。 最后,我们修改后的文档保存到名为“one-more-jpg.pdf”的新文件,并关闭文档。...我们使用PDDocument类从指定的PDF文件中加载文档,并遍历每个页面以查找其中的图像。...然后,使用ImageIO把图片保存到本地文件系统。 输出如下: Page 1: Found image with width 150px and height 150px.

1.5K20

适用于 VS 2022 .NET 6.0(版本 3.1.0)的二维码编码器和解码器 C# 类库

当发布应用程序时,必须包含相关库文件并将其安装在与可执行文件 (.exe ) 相同的文件夹。 或者,您可以将相关库的源文件复制到您的项目中。...下一步是 二维码符号保存到文件,或者创建一个Bitmap. 以下示例显示如何 保存QRCodeMatrix到 PNG 图像文件。...QR 码编码器演示 QR Code Encoder Demo 是一个测试程序,展示了如何对 二维码进行编码并将其保存为图像文件。 选择纠错级别。 设置 ECI 分配值或留空。 在数据框输入文本。...此按钮创建具有指定模块大小和静区大小的图像。...接下来,它将展示如何解码后的数据转换为文本字符串。视频解码器是一个测试/演示应用程序,它将使用您系统第一个找到的网络摄像头。结合二维码解码器和摄像机图像捕获的演示程序。

1.8K20
领券